FogLamp is a software tool that easily converts Fontographer's .fog files to FontLab's .vfb files.

FogLamp has a variety of useful features that make it stand out from its competitors. It supports .fog files saved in Windows versions of Altsys Fontographer 3.5.x and Macromedia Fontographer 4.x.x. Additionally, FogLamp for Mac also supports .fog files saved in both Mac and Windows versions of Altsys Fontographer 3.5.x and Macromedia Fontographer 4.x.x.
The software is capable of converting outlines, template/mask, background bitmaps, guidelines, hints, font naming, and other font header information. However, only one (last) bitmap per glyph is converted. The output format is .vfb, which is compatible with TypeTool 2, FontLab 4.6, FontLab Studio 5, TransType SE, TransType Pro, and AsiaFont Studio 4 – or newer. It must be noted that FogLamp adds an FL logo to some characters on export.
